| Allocator typedef | google::protobuf::Map< Key, T > | private |
| Arena class | google::protobuf::Map< Key, T > | friend |
| arena_ | google::protobuf::Map< Key, T > | private |
| at(const key_type &key) const | google::protobuf::Map< Key, T > | inline |
| at(const key_type &key) | google::protobuf::Map< Key, T > | inline |
| begin() | google::protobuf::Map< Key, T > | inline |
| begin() const | google::protobuf::Map< Key, T > | inline |
| cbegin() const | google::protobuf::Map< Key, T > | inline |
| cend() const | google::protobuf::Map< Key, T > | inline |
| clear() | google::protobuf::Map< Key, T > | inline |
| const_pointer | google::protobuf::Map< Key, T > | |
| const_reference | google::protobuf::Map< Key, T > | |
| contains(const Key &key) const | google::protobuf::Map< Key, T > | inline |
| count(const key_type &key) const | google::protobuf::Map< Key, T > | inline |
| CreateValueTypeInternal(const Key &key) | google::protobuf::Map< Key, T > | inlineprivate |
| CreateValueTypeInternal(const value_type &value) | google::protobuf::Map< Key, T > | inlineprivate |
| default_enum_value_ | google::protobuf::Map< Key, T > | private |
| DestructorSkippable_ typedef | google::protobuf::Map< Key, T > | private |
| elements_ | google::protobuf::Map< Key, T > | private |
| empty() const | google::protobuf::Map< Key, T > | inline |
| end() | google::protobuf::Map< Key, T > | inline |
| end() const | google::protobuf::Map< Key, T > | inline |
| equal_range(const key_type &key) const | google::protobuf::Map< Key, T > | inline |
| equal_range(const key_type &key) | google::protobuf::Map< Key, T > | inline |
| erase(const key_type &key) | google::protobuf::Map< Key, T > | inline |
| erase(iterator pos) | google::protobuf::Map< Key, T > | inline |
| erase(iterator first, iterator last) | google::protobuf::Map< Key, T > | inline |
| find(const key_type &key) const | google::protobuf::Map< Key, T > | inline |
| find(const key_type &key) | google::protobuf::Map< Key, T > | inline |
| hash_function() const | google::protobuf::Map< Key, T > | inline |
| hasher typedef | google::protobuf::Map< Key, T > | |
| Init() | google::protobuf::Map< Key, T > | inlineprivate |
| insert(const value_type &value) | google::protobuf::Map< Key, T > | inline |
| insert(InputIt first, InputIt last) | google::protobuf::Map< Key, T > | inline |
| insert(std::initializer_list< value_type > values) | google::protobuf::Map< Key, T > | inline |
| internal::MapFieldLite class | google::protobuf::Map< Key, T > | friend |
| InternalArenaConstructable_ typedef | google::protobuf::Map< Key, T > | private |
| key_type typedef | google::protobuf::Map< Key, T > | |
| Map() | google::protobuf::Map< Key, T > | inline |
| Map(Arena *arena) | google::protobuf::Map< Key, T > | inlineexplicit |
| Map(const Map &other) | google::protobuf::Map< Key, T > | inline |
| Map(Map &&other) noexcept | google::protobuf::Map< Key, T > | inline |
| Map(const InputIt &first, const InputIt &last) | google::protobuf::Map< Key, T > | inline |
| mapped_type typedef | google::protobuf::Map< Key, T > | |
| operator=(Map &&other) noexcept | google::protobuf::Map< Key, T > | inline |
| operator=(const Map &other) | google::protobuf::Map< Key, T > | inline |
| operator[](const key_type &key) | google::protobuf::Map< Key, T > | inline |
| pointer typedef | google::protobuf::Map< Key, T > | |
| reference typedef | google::protobuf::Map< Key, T > | |
| SetDefaultEnumValue(int default_enum_value) | google::protobuf::Map< Key, T > | inlineprivate |
| size() const | google::protobuf::Map< Key, T > | inline |
| size_type typedef | google::protobuf::Map< Key, T > | |
| swap(Map &other) | google::protobuf::Map< Key, T > | inline |
| value_type typedef | google::protobuf::Map< Key, T > | |
| ~Map() | google::protobuf::Map< Key, T > | inline |